Reuben Delgado (jw138) Quick Facts
| BrickLink ID | jw138 |
| Theme | Jurassic World |
| Year Released | 2025 |
| Average Price (Used) | $6.41 |
| Average Price (New) | $6.23 |
| Price Range | $4.51 – $8.53 |
| Parts | 4 |
| Found In | 1 set |
About Reuben Delgado
The LEGO Reuben Delgado (jw138) is a Jurassic World minifigure worth $6.41 on average, released in 2025 and found in 1 set. It has 4 individual parts. The Jurassic World theme average is $4.20, making this figure above average for its theme.
Reuben Delgado (jw138) is a mid-range Jurassic World minifigure valued at $6.41 on BrickLink. It comes from 1 set, exclusively Raptor Off-Road Escape. How much is LEGO jw138 (Reuben Delgado) worth in 2026?
The LEGO Reuben Delgado (jw138) is worth $6.41 used and $6.23 new/sealed on average, based on BrickLink sales data from the last 6 months. Prices range from $4.51 to $8.53 depending on condition. This is above the Jurassic World theme average of $4.20. Completeness (all accessories included) and print condition are the biggest factors affecting price.
What sets include the Reuben Delgado minifigure?
Reuben Delgado appears in 1 set: Raptor Off-Road Escape (76972-1, ~$27.72). Since it was only in one set, it can't be sourced elsewhere — that scarcity is reflected in the price.
